Annibale Carracci's 'The Assumption of the Virgin' is a Baroque painting depicting the Virgin Mary's ascent into Heaven. Carracci, an Italian painter and printmaker, was a central figure in the development of Baroque art. He drew inspiration from High Renaissance masters like Raphael, and his work is characterised by a return to classical ideals, combined with a dynamic emotionalism. Carracci, along with his brother Agostino and cousin Ludovico, founded an art academy in Bologna that promoted a synthesis of classical and Venetian painting styles. The painting presents a multi-layered composition. At the bottom, the apostles gather around the Virgin's empty tomb, their faces expressing awe and wonder. Above, Mary is lifted towards the heavens by angels, surrounded by swirling clouds. The architectural setting, with its classical columns, adds a sense of grandeur and theatricality. The colour palette is dominated by warm tones, with reds, golds, and browns creating a sense of drama and spiritual intensity. The figures are rendered with a naturalism and emotional expressiveness that is typical of the Baroque style.
